Transaction e1420e26e3c68daed7fca662d515863971771548bc0701165f91d1d3eef73de4

1 Input
2 Outputs
  • e1420e26e3c68daed7fca662d515863971771548bc0701165f91d1d3eef73de4:0
  • value  1612203
    address  2N2bzdAfmBrLU98WicAreh4c2YbSVGkyxtk
  • e1420e26e3c68daed7fca662d515863971771548bc0701165f91d1d3eef73de4:1
  • value  565255105
    address  2MsrmD3WrNnbtAC17HAEuSe3DPq38uCB9Ky